Output dd8beabdd0da170ab17c93472773d93f3099f5a265b54af69fdc3e4029ea778c:0

value
177081408
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e9152693e319d354712bc0bf5928a6416882212 OP_EQUALVERIFY OP_CHECKSIG
address
1B5dRFE2DrHDAqr8Tn4UTATLTfyaXv25me
transaction
dd8beabdd0da170ab17c93472773d93f3099f5a265b54af69fdc3e4029ea778c
confirmations
271641
spent
true